Okay, let’s break down this joke:

Core Elements:

  • Premise: A son expresses a desire for immortality.
  • Setup: The father’s seemingly logical solution: “Get married.”
  • Punchline: The twist – marriage doesn’t grant eternal life, but it kills the desire for it. This is a play on the perceived hardships and burdens of marriage.
  • Humor Type: Self-deprecating, observational, based on a stereotypical view of marriage as draining and life-altering (in a negative, but humorous way).

Factual/Interesting Tidbits related to the Elements:

  • Immortality: Humans have been obsessed with immortality since the dawn of time. Gilgamesh, one of the oldest known works of literature, is all about the quest for eternal life. Fun fact: Turritopsis dohrnii, a jellyfish, is biologically immortal, capable of reverting to its polyp stage.

  • Marriage: The average age of first marriage is rising in many developed countries. People are waiting longer, which some argue allows for more personal development and potentially a clearer understanding of what they want in a partner (hopefully avoiding the punchline of the joke).

  • Desire: Neurologically, desire is linked to dopamine pathways in the brain. The pursuit of novelty and reward fuels desire. Perhaps the father in the joke is implying that marriage removes novelty, leading to a decline in dopamine-driven desires, including the desire for anything beyond surviving the day-to-day.
